This is the kind of image that lends itself well to black and white. Abstract and expressive, without the complications of color. I am not sure if you are shooting in black and white, or if you are shooting in color and then converting them to black and white. I advise the latter, because it is usually more productive to put content ahead of form. If you shoot in color and the color distracts or dilutes -- then convert it to black and white later. And if you shoot in color and the color captures the flavor of the scene, at least you have not lost that flavor forever.
